At Fujian Weijin Textile Technology Co., Ltd., we define mesh performance through detailed yarn mechanics, structural knit configuration, and targeted polymer choices. High-Performance Mesh Fabrics are built on computerized warp knitting machines (such as Karl Mayer HKS series), utilizing continuous filament synthetic polymers. By arranging the yarn feed tension and loop configuration, we achieve predictable anisotropic physical profiles.
Understanding the core differences between Nylon (Polyamide) and Polyester (Polyethylene Terephthalate) is critical for industrial and commercial product selection:
| Specification Parameter | Nylon 15D/20D Luminous Tulle | Nylon-Spandex Performance Mesh | Polyester Ammonia Net 75280 | Ammonia Mesh 280G Filtration |
|---|---|---|---|---|
| Material Base | 100% Nylon 6/6 (Polyamide) | 91.2% Nylon, 8.8% Spandex | Polyester / Spandex blend | Ultra-high density nylon/ammonia |
| GSM Range | 9 GSM - 22 GSM | 190 GSM - 200 GSM | 200 GSM ± 5% | 280 GSM ± 8% |
| Tensile Strength (N/5cm) | ≥ 120 N (MD) | ≥ 450 N (MD) | ≥ 380 N (MD) | ≥ 680 N (MD) |
| Stretch Capacity | Low-Stretch (<10%) | Four-Way Stretch (≥120%) | Two-Way Stretch (≥80%) | Mechanical stretch only |
| Key Applications | Couture Bridal, Luminous Tulle | Activewear, Compression Mesh | Sportswear Linings, Casuals | Industrial Micro-filtration |
| Compliance Standards | OEKO-TEX Class II, REACH | OEKO-TEX Class II | GRS Certified Option Available | FDA Food Contact Grade Compatible |

High-intensity sports require materials with dynamic recovery and heat evacuation. Fujian Weijin's Nylon-Spandex Performance blends (such as the 50280 series) offer a 91.2/8.8 ratio that maintains recovery memory after 10,000+ stretch cycles, supporting muscle containment and breathability.
Our 280G Ammonia Mesh is engineered for high flow rates and chemical resistance. Warp-knitted stability ensures pore structures remain uniform under continuous high-pressure fluid flow, preventing fiber migration and protecting down-stream industrial filtration elements.
Using ultra-fine denier configurations (15D and 17D nylon), Weijin creates sheer tulle and luminous nets that combine softness with shape-holding loft. The 17D Nylon Bridal Tulle at just 9GSM delivers a delicate drape for wedding gowns and luxury embroidery backdrops.

International buyers require fast turnaround times. Weijin handles this by offering dynamic Lab Dip matching services. Utilizing standard color libraries (Pantone TCX/TPG), we ensure bulk dye lots match customer target colors, reducing sample approval cycles.
Our quality control lab tests every production run for critical performance parameters, including washing shrinkage, color fastness to perspiration, and dry/wet crocking limits.
Our fabrics meet international safety standards, including REACH and RoHS. Whether you require OEKO-TEX Standard 100 for sportswear or specialized biocompatibility testing for medical gauze applications, our team supports you with full documentation.
